WasteCap Nebraska, a green-minded nonprofit that collaborates with leading local businesses to improve corporate sustainability, will be hosting a student forum for all UNL students from 2-3:30 p.m., Nov. 5 in the Hardin Hall auditorium (room 107).

The theme is "Greenovation" or the idea that students are the innovators for the restoration of our world. Whether on a personal or corporate level, the choice of becoming more "sustainable" continues to be ambiguous.

The keynote speaker will be Joshua Skov of Good Company, who will help educate and explore what these terms mean for the future generation's business and advocacy.

Living in a modern age, we communicate a lot, but is all of our communication making the impact we want? Another aspect of "greenovation" is how we represent our ideas to influence outside parties.

This forum is designed to encourage student involvement on campus and in the community now and explore what it means to "greenovate."
